Goran Boromisa explains the background to the incident in Rogaška Slatina: After throwing bottles and beer glasses, physical assault

Sunday’s match between Rogaska and Olimpija was chaotic, it could hardly have been more so. But not just because of the action on the pitch, where Olimpija won the game with a goal in the 92nd and 99th minute. After the penalty was awarded, the VIP section of the stadium came to a boil, with Igor Barišić, Olimpija’s director, Nikola Vidović, Olimpija’s physical preparation expert, and sports director Goran Boromisa, among others, in attendance. The latter described for Sportklub the Ljubljana side of the truth of the heated action, during which even punches were thrown.

“After the goal, the Olimpija camp was of course jubilant. In my opinion, this is quite normal. What is not normal is that both sides of the VIP stand were full of home fans, who were throwing bottles and beer glasses at us. What’s more, a few of them jumped into the VIP area and attacked us,” said for Sportklub
Goran Boromisa.
Goran Boromisa: “Let them make the playing conditions normal”
The official from neighbouring Croatia, who is convinced that the Ljubljana players were rightly awarded the penalty, continued. ”Instead of sending people to take pictures of me and my son leaving the stadium after the game and getting in the car, they should make sure that the teams here have as normal a playing environment as possible. The pitch was not even mown this time.“
